It is hard to believe but this year is our fifteenth since we started publishing Cruising Compass back in 2006. At the start, publishing a digital newsletter delivered by email was a pretty new idea and it took a while for the advertising community in the sailing market to see the benefits of digital marketing. But soon enough the results of a direct link from our readers to the advertisers’ websites became clear, just as the benefits of being able to read a story with a simple mouse click became popular. Now everyone is using digital venues for reading or watching videos on just about everything, whether it is news, entertainment, literature or Hollywood gossip. And that’s why we launched the e-newsletter Cruising Odyssey for power cruisers three years ago and converted Blue Water Sailing and Multihulls Today magazines to digital flip formats last year. One of the real pleasures of digital publishing is the immediacy of the interaction between readers and us, the editors, and between readers and advertisers. Every Thursday morning, when the email containing the newsletter goes out to our 35,800 opt-in readers, we can watch on a world map on the website where we build and send the newsletter as readers all over the world open their emails and start clicking on ads and stories. And soon after that, emails start rolling in from readers and advertisers with comments on stories and ads, answers to the Mindbender, photos for Cruising Shot of the Week, contributions to the Survey of the Week, recipes and article ideas. It all happens in minutes and hours instead of weeks and months.
